People in This Verse
Hilkiah was the high priest during King Josiah's reign, instrumental in the religious reforms that led to the discovery of the Book of the Law. His leadership was pivotal in restoring true worship in Judah.
First appearance: 2 Kings 22:8
Josiah was the king of Judah known for his religious reforms and efforts to restore the worship of Yahweh. He became king at a young age and led significant changes in Judah's spiritual practices.
First appearance: 2 Kings 22:1
